While examining records on Dong-yi(東夷) in 《Tongdian(通典)》, one often finds the phrase “land of Dong-yi(東夷之地).” This term reflects Duyou(杜佑)’s understanding, since it is found not in the main subject but in the annotation. The recorded time of the land of Dong-yi is all “present(今),” which means that it is found only at the time of Doyou’s compilation. These records are not intended to be just the land of Dong-yi but have certain purposes. In this respect, a question can be raised on why the specific name of a country is not presented in these records.
One of the records of the land of Dong-yi is found in the part related to the territory of Tang(唐) during the Tianbao(天寶) period. Further, a similar record is indicated in 《JiuTangshu(舊唐書)》. However, it is described as “Goryeo and Balhae(高麗 ․ 渤海)”. In other words, 《Tongdian》 intentionally mentions the land of Dong-yi instead of the land of Goryeo and Balhae.
All the records mentioning the land of Dong-yi indicate the region belonging to the Four Commanderies of Han(漢四郡) and Protectorate General to Pacify the East(安東都護府). The territory was occupied by Tang following the fall of Goguryeo(高句麗); however, this was not true after the first half of the 8th century. Specifically, the Liaodong(遼東) area was taken by the Balhae kingdom, which conflicted with the interests of the Tang dynasty at the time. The Tang considered the land of Dong-yi an unrecovered land. In this sense, they used the term with a strong willingness of recovery. In addition, although Balhae was classified as Bukjeok(北狄) in 《JiuTangshu》 and 《XinTangshu(新唐書)》, it was considered a part of Dong-yi in the records that succeeded in 《Tongdian》. These imply a common understanding with the perception that the land of Dong-yi is Goryeo and Balhae.
